F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E
eGIX
Signs on as Communications Sponsor with Indiana Pacers
--will provide
local phone service to organization—
Carmel, Ind.–
Steve Johns, president and CEO of Carmel-based eGIX Inc., today
announced that the company has become a sponsor of the Indiana
Pacers through the end of 2005.
“We were honored
that the Pacers approached us for this sponsorship, and we are
delighted to support an organization that so greatly represents
the city of Indianapolis, and the entire state,” said Johns.
As part of the
agreement, eGIX will provide the Pacers with one of its
communications offerings, local telephone service. eGIX in
return will receive ‘Official Sponsor’ status and promotional
consideration from the Pacers, including sponsorship of the “Ask
the Pacers!” portion of the Pacers’ web site.

Headquartered in
Carmel, Ind., eGIX is one of the largest privately-held,
integrated communications providers with a national network
operating in 37 of the top 50 metropolitan service areas. eGIX
serves as a single source for reliable unified voice and data
solutions, Internet access (dial-up & broadband), VoIP
applications, local line services, IT Consulting and a full
suite of enhanced services including unified communications and
One Number “Follow Me” service.
